How Pricing Affects Software Company Valuation and Exit Multiples

Author

TL;DR How pricing affects software company valuation comes down to one mechanism: a multiple is a price, and it capitalizes the durability of revenue rather than the label on your pricing model. The market sets the sector band. What places a company inside that band is the quality of the revenue its pricing architecture produces. Three properties carry weight in diligence: whether revenue renews by default rather than by re-decision, whether margin exposure is bounded in the licensing model, and whether your own pricebook explains the prices you realized. The open pipeline transfers too, and prices the same way: a forecast built on prices the seller could not hold is discounted, not underwritten. A uniform price increase before a process is the most repriceable move available to you.


A diligence team’s first pricing request is not a strategy document. It is an export: every closed contract for the trailing period, the pricebook that was supposedly in force, and the discount approvals. Then somebody sorts the contracts by shape and reads down the net price column.

What that column shows in the first twenty minutes sets the tone for everything that follows. Either the architecture explains the spread, or the company spends the rest of the process explaining it deal by deal. How Pricing Affects Software Company Valuation: The Multiple Prices Durability

The question usually arrives phrased as a preference: which pricing model do investors like? Subscription or consumption, seats or usage, and what is the market paying for right now.

That framing has the causality backwards. A multiple is a price an acquirer pays for a stream of future cash, and like any buyer they are pricing their confidence that the stream persists. Sector conditions set a band. Where a company lands inside that band comes down to the quality of its revenue, and revenue quality is manufactured by pricing architecture: the three structural decisions of licensing model, packaging model, and pricing model, made together rather than separately.

The market yawned at the announcements themselves. Peer-reviewed event research on how investors priced software companies moving to subscription delivery found the average reaction flat. What moved valuations was the specifics: markets separated new subscription products from conversions of existing ones, and rewarded companies that kept an option open for buyers who wanted the old shape. The label carried nothing. The implementation carried everything.

What an Acquirer Underwrites

What is for sale is an execution pattern and the track record that proves it: the demonstrated ability of the business model to extract revenue from the marketplace in exchange for its products, services, and insights. Everything in the data room is evidence for or against that one claim.

Strip the vocabulary away and the claim reads on three properties.

Revenue That Renews by Default Rather Than by Re-Decision

A renewal that requires the customer to re-justify the purchase every year is a sales outcome with a good track record. A renewal that arrives because the product sits inside a workflow the customer would have to redesign to leave is a structural property. Both register as retention in the model. Only one of them is priced as reliable.

Expansion That Is Architectural Rather Than Earned

When the value metric scales with the value a customer receives, account growth arrives without a negotiation attached. That converts expansion from a quarterly sales campaign into a property of the contract. Acquirers can tell the difference from the data: architectural expansion spreads broadly across the base, and earned expansion concentrates in whichever accounts had attention.

Predictability the Customer Is Willing to Pay For

Peer-reviewed field research on tariff structure and how buyers choose among pricing plans finds they pay a real premium for a predictable bill, independent of how much they expect to consume. A structure that gives buyers a number they can plan against buys retention a cheaper, more volatile structure does not. That is a mechanism behind the durability premium, not a soft argument for simplicity.

What Your Sales Pipeline Is Worth in the Transfer

Part of what changes hands is full value for the open pipeline, and it prices differently from the closed base because it has not happened yet.

An acquirer reads it as a forecast, and a forecast is worth what the prices behind it can be held to. Where deals of similar shape have been landing at widely variable net prices, the weighted number in that forecast is an average of outcomes nobody governed, so it cannot be underwritten at face value. A forecast built on prices the seller could not hold is a forecast no buyer pays full value for.

That is one defect with two victims. Net-price variance a buyer cannot verify sends a customer off to shop the quote and stretches the sales cycle while they hunt for where they are being taken advantage of. The same variance, read by an acquirer instead of a customer, is what marks the pipe down. A company carrying it pays twice, in cycle time before the process and in the discount applied to the pipeline during it.

The AI Overlay: Margin Quality and Metric Boundedness

The diligence question that has changed is the one about margin.

Generative AI serving costs put genuine marginal cost under products in a category that spent its history without any. LLM inference is metered by somebody else and consumed by your customers, which means gross margin now moves with usage rather than sitting flat as volume grows. An acquirer looking at a software business with AI inside it now asks a question that used to be trivial: is this margin knowable at scale, and what governs it?

The answer lives in the licensing model, specifically in the boundedness of the grant. A flat price over a bounded grant is sustainable by construction, because the worst case is defined at signature and can be modeled. A flat price over an unbounded grant is an open position, and its cost depends on customer behavior nobody has committed to. Boundedness is a property of the metric and the grant, never of the price shape, which is why “flat rate is risky” is the wrong diagnosis and “which of your grants has no edge” is the right one.

This is where margin exposure is decided rather than discovered. A diligence team finds it in the financials. It was created years earlier, in a licensing decision somebody made without a meter, and by the time it appears in a quality-of-earnings analysis the only available responses are repricing the base or absorbing it.

What Diligence Actually Reads in Your Pricing

Diligence is archaeology when the architecture is not observable, and reading when it is.

The observable version means a pricebook that predicts realized prices, a value metric with a definition that has held, entitlement grants whose boundaries are enforced by something other than the paper, and a discount pattern that traces to structure. The archaeological version means reconstructing intent from outcomes, which is slow, and every hour spent on it reads as risk.

Net-price variance across similar deal shapes is the single most common architectural defect we find in the pattern library. It is also the fastest to detect, because detecting it requires nothing but the export. Wide unexplained variance reads as concealed repricing risk, and it puts the same doubt over the closed base that it puts over the pipeline. Peer-reviewed strategy research on pricing process as an organizational capability explains why this registers as an asset rather than a hygiene item. That work finds pricing capability cannot be acquired by purchasing software: it requires accumulated evidence, cross-functional routines, and organizational experience competitors cannot quickly replicate. Firms lacking it leave revenue uncollected, because they cannot price differently for different customers with any discipline.

The research names the properties without naming the contents. Inside a software company, the capability is accumulated knowledge of what things are worth, what order to build the roadmap in, and how to monetize an ongoing stream of innovations rather than pricing each release after it ships. That is the core of what a buyer is after, even if they cannot word it that way. No diligence request asks for it under that name. It appears instead as a company whose prices hold, whose roadmap sequence tracks what customers pay for, and whose next release arrives with a monetization decision already attached.

Peer-reviewed procurement research on when buyers compete an award versus negotiating it directly finds that the harder an asset is to specify, the more likely the buyer is to negotiate, and that negotiated awards concentrate among parties the buyer already knows. Read that across to a sale. An asset whose revenue quality cannot be specified from its own documents is one buyers would rather negotiate for than bid on, and what that costs the seller is the mechanism that sets the price. Competitive tension among several credible bidders discovers a number upward. A bilateral negotiation has none of it. The pool also narrows to parties who already know you, because only they can price around what the documents do not show, and the buyer who would have paid the most is often the one with no prior relationship. You transact with whoever already trusts you, at a number they set.

The Pre-Exit Repricing Trap

The move a company reaches for when a process is approaching is the uniform price increase. It is fast, it needs no product change, and it lands in the next two quarters.

It is also the most repriceable thing you can hand a diligence team. A uniform increase applied shortly before a process pulls revenue forward without changing anything about why customers renew, and any competent buyer discounts it back out because it has not survived a renewal cycle. Worse, peer-reviewed field evidence on the cost of price adjustment in business markets finds the internal and customer-facing costs of a change grow disproportionately with its size, and that an increase reversed under customer pressure leaves the firm carrying the full implementation cost with none of the revenue.

What a buyer will underwrite is architecture that has produced a renewal cycle of evidence: prices that landed where the pricebook said they would, expansion arriving through the value metric, retention holding through a change customers absorbed. Whether a given company has room for that depends on where it sits, what its architecture is, and what its board expects. That is per-company judgment, not a rule anyone can publish. The Test to Run Before the Bankers Arrive

Five questions, answerable from data you already hold.

  1. Does your pricebook explain your net prices? Take similar deals from recent quarters. Any spread your own architecture cannot account for is what a diligence team finds first.
  2. Will your open pipeline land where your pricebook says? Group the deals in your current forecast by shape and ask what your architecture says each should land at. Where the answer depends on who runs the deal, that is what a buyer discounts.
  3. Which entitlement grants have no defined edge? For a grant with no boundary, what does the margin on those accounts become if usage doubles?
  4. Where does expansion come from? Either it arrives through the value metric, or it arrives because someone worked the account. Acquirers read the difference off the base.
  5. Has the architecture survived a renewal cycle? If the earliest evidence for it is younger than the process you are preparing for, it has not been tested yet.

Companies that answer those cleanly have an architecture that reaches the price.
